Polarizabilities and parity nonconservation in the Cs atom and limits on the deviation from the standard electroweak model

A semiempirical calculation of the 6s-7s Stark amplitude α in Cs has been performed using the most accurate measurements and calculations of the electromagnetic amplitudes available. This is then used to extract the parameters of the electroweak theory from experimental data. The results are α=269.0(1.3)a03, weak charge of Cs QW=-72.41(25)expt(80)theor, deviation from the standard model S=-1.0(.3)expt(1.0)theor and the limit on the mass of the extra Z boson in the SO(10) model MZx>550 GeV.
